I bought a brand new Para 16-40 Ltd in December 2005.

In my first two IPSC matches at CTVSP in Jan and Feb, the gun jammed several times, FTE. Some thought I was limp wristing, others thought the extractor felt a little loose. 2 other members experienced some FTE problems, ruling out limp wrist. The club's gunsmith looked at it, but the problem didn't improve today.

Some have said Para's extractor design is crap, or unproven at best. Has anyone else had these problems. I hate the feeling of losing confidence in this pistol

Doid your Para came with a shock buff? Was it intalled in the quide rod when you had the FTEs?
Para's stock recoil spring is really heavy (16-18 lbs).
Are you using a reloaded round?
The above factors can cause FTE especially on rounds reloaded on weak side.
 
Para mags could easily be the culprit and the first place I would look. Get yourself some McCormick Power mags and see how the gun functions. I have the SSP with the Power Ext. and the gun works flawlessly. I doubt it has anything to do with the extractor. Anything can break but the PXT has been out for awhile now and aside from some early production problems where they were breaking it hasn't been an issue over the last year or so. Contact G.
